Bacon Sugar Smokies (Print Version)

# Ingredients:

→ Main Ingredients

01 - 1 pound thin bacon, sliced into thirds
02 - 1 (16 oz) pack cocktail sausages
03 - Fresh black pepper, as needed
04 - 3/4 cup brown sugar, packed tightly

# Instructions:

01 - Turn your oven on to 350°F and spray a pan with cooking oil, or use foil as an alternative to keep cleaning easy.
02 - Dry the sausages briefly with a paper towel, then wrap each one with a piece of bacon. Use toothpicks to hold them in place.
03 - Pour brown sugar into a large plastic bag that seals. Toss in a few bacon-wrapped sausages and shake them around to coat evenly. Do this for all sausages, then arrange everything on the baking pan.
04 - Lightly sprinkle the bacon sausages with freshly ground black pepper if you'd like.
05 - Place your sausages in the heated oven and bake for around 30-35 minutes, until the bacon is browned. If you'd prefer extra crispy bacon, broil briefly at the end.
06 - Move the sausages to a serving platter and enjoy them while hot.

# Notes:

01 - Cleaning up is easier if you use cooking spray or foil.
02 - For added heat, mix a bit of cayenne pepper into the sugar before shaking.
